Send us Fan Mail Why $400,000 a Year Still Doesn’t Feel Like Enough (and How to Fix It) Hunter Kelly, a CFP and founder of Palm Valley Wealth Management, explains why households earning around $400,000 can still feel financially squeezed. He outlines four main causes: lifestyle creep as fixed costs scale with income (e.g., expensive housing and family expenses), being “retirement rich but lifestyle tight” with wealth locked in retirement accounts or home equity, goals that continually move w...
